Abstract :
Interfacial crack growth in a tensile-loaded, adhesively-bonded butt joint with rigid adherends is analyzed. First,
the asymptotic, small-scale cracking solution for a short interfacial crack originating at a sharp interface corner is
presented. Then the asymptotic, steady-state solution for a long interfacial crack is discussed. These asymptotic
results are compared with full ®nite element solutions of a butt joint containing a 0.001 to 10 bond thickness long
interfacial crack. Finally, the applicability of both interface corner and interfacial fracture mechanics approaches to
failure analysis is discussed. The small-scale cracking solution indicates that when one can apply an interface corner
failure analysis, one can also apply an interfacial fracture mechanics approach with a suitably chosen inherent ¯aw.
Although the two methods are equivalent, it should be emphasized that the inherent ¯aw and corresponding
toughness may have limited physical signi®cance. Published by Elsevier Science Ltd.
